Google Earth
Aerial shots Google Earth is probably the most popular and most well-known web site to view aerial shots of your house and many other places in the world. Google Earth is free to use once it has been downloaded from the Google Earth website. Once it has been downloaded, Google Earth is simple enough to use. All you have to do is type in a famous landmark, town or city or your postcode and the program will zoom in to a satellite view of your chosen place. 3D pictures Google Earth shows everything up in 3D and gives detail views of buildings, terrain and other imagery. As well as this aerial view facility, Google Earth also provides a program called 'street view.' This will not provide aerial views of your house but it does provide views of your house from eye level which can always be fun to look at.
UK aerial photos
Ukaerialphotos.com provides you with aerial photos of your house which can then be purchased and kept in your home. Photo's can come at different height levels to display more detail of either your street or your wider area. If you find a photograph that you like, you can purchase it from the website safely and securely. Aerial Photos do not just offer up to date photos but also aerial photographs dating right back to the 1950's which can be purchased. These are always interesting in order to view what your area looked like in the past.
Satsig.net
Satsig.net works in a similar way to Google Earth but they do not provide photographs in 3D. They provide photographs from places all around the world. So no matter where you live, you will be able to find your house. All you have to do is simply type your post code in to the tab provided and you will be directed to an aerial view of your house or any other local maps that you may be looking for.
